What you will need
This recipe uses 12 simple ingredients that you can find at any grocery store:
- 12 pieces bacon
- 1 medium pineapple
- 2 tablespoons brown sugar
- 1 teaspoon smoked paprika
- 1 teaspoon cayenne pepper
- 1 teaspoon black pepper
- 1 teaspoon sea salt
- 1 tablespoon honey
- 1 tablespoon soy sauce
- 1 tablespoon fresh lime juice
- 2 tablespoons chopped cilantro
- 1 teaspoon sesame seeds
Step by step instructions
Step 1: Preheat the Oven
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
Step 2: Prepare the Pineapple
Cut the pineapple into bite-sized chunks.
Step 3: Wrap with Bacon
Wrap each pineapple chunk with a piece of bacon and secure with a toothpick.
Step 4: Season the Bites
Mix brown sugar, smoked paprika, cayenne, black pepper, and salt. Sprinkle over the wrapped bites.
Step 5: Bake
Place on a baking sheet and bake for 20 minutes until bacon is crispy.
Step 6: Garnish and Serve
Drizzle with honey and soy sauce, sprinkle with lime juice, cilantro, and sesame seeds before serving.
Easy substitutions
Missing an ingredient? Here are some swaps that work perfectly:
- bacon → turkey bacon
- brown sugar → coconut sugar
- pineapple → mango
Common mistakes to avoid
Watch out for these pitfalls that can affect your results:
- Not preheating the oven properly.
- Using overripe pineapple which can become mushy when cooked.
- Not securing the bacon with a toothpick, causing it to unravel.
